Coventry Patmore
Coventry Patmore was an English poet and critic best known for his narrative poem 'The Angel in the House,' which depicts the Victorian ideal of a happy marriage. He was a significant figure in Victorian literature and also contributed to various literary reviews and journals.

1. Odes
"Odes" is a collection of lyrical poems that delve into the themes of love, spirituality, and the human condition. The poet employs a rich tapestry of language and classical references to explore the depths of emotion and the transcendent aspects of everyday life. Through a series of contemplative and often philosophical verses, the work reflects on the nature of beauty, the complexities of relationships, and the pursuit of truth, offering readers a meditative and introspective journey into the heart of Victorian poetic expression.
